This is used to sweeten a variety of mixed drinks, but can also be used to sweeten iced tea or coffee.-Taste of Home Test Kitchen
Provided by Taste of Home
Time 15m
Yield 1-2/3 cups.
Number Of Ingredients 2
Steps:
- In a small saucepan, combine sugar and water. Bring to a boil over medium heat. Reduce heat; simmer, uncovered, for 3-5 minutes or until sugar is dissolved, stirring occasionally. Remove from the heat; cool to room temperature. , Transfer to a container with a tight-fitting lid. Store in the refrigerator for up to 2 weeks.
